    Abstract: A universally articulable supporting sheath comprises an interconnected series of links, each having a convex spherical surface at one end, and a concave spherical surface at its opposite end. The concave and convex surfaces mate with one another to form the sheath. Special links having branch openings may be provided. Various forms of waterproofing seals are provided, including O-rings, axially compressed rings, flexible belts, and ridges on the spherical surfaces. The links can be fitted together by thermal expansion. However, an axially split link is also described, which comprises two parts which snap together. The split parts may be molded as a unit with an integral thin wall hinge. The bending characteristics and bending radius of a sheath can be modified by insertion of spacers between the links at selected locations, or by the insertion of pins into radial holes provided in the links.

    Abstract: Adjustable fitments for attaching any one of a variety of implements to the ends of the lifting and tilting arms of a tractor of the type normally used with front end loaders. Each fitment has a base member and a travelling member movably connected together by a rod assembly, such as a threaded rod assembly, whereby the spacing between the members can be adjusted to coincide with that of the mounting pins of the implement to be attached. Each of the members has a socket for receiving and holding one of a pair of vertically spaced horizontally disposed implement mounting pins. One of the sockets opens forwardly and the other socket opens upwardly. A manually operable latch mechanism is provided on the member which has the forwardly open socket to lock a corresponding implement pin in that socket and thus retain each pin of the pair in its respective socket.

    Abstract: A band assembly for effecting a seal particularly adapted for use in establishing a joint between a sewer pipe and a reinforced concrete manhole riser. The seal is affected by a tapered elastomeric tubular connector boot and a clamping band member that expands one end of the boot into the surface of the riser wall. The band assembly comprises a clamping band and a separate toggle expander. The clamping band includes separated end sections that capture the ends of the toggle expander. When the toggle expander is forced into an expanded position, the clamping band forces the connector boot into contact with the manhole riser. The clamping band includes stiffening lips and the toggle expander also incudes stiffening lips to provide a rigid structure. In one embodiment a tab overlies the end sections in the space of the clamping band and the space therebetween to further improve the evenness of the sealing force applied to the connector boot.

    Abstract: A light-weight, corrosion-resistant, multiple engaging ratchet assembly comprising few, easily manufactured parts for simplified operation of pawls and ratchet teeth in a free-wheel drive gear ratchet assembly. An outer wheel includes a cavity to receive an inner wheel with a pawl ring or integral pawls. The pawls ride over ratchet teeth protruding from a circumferential surface on the outer wheel when the inner wheel and the outer wheel rotate in opposite directions. Turning the inner wheel in a second direction the same as the outer wheel direction of rotation brings the pawls into engagement with the ratchet teeth causing the inner wheel to drive the outer wheel.

    Abstract: A joint for casing tubes comprises a pair of tubes each having an external threading on at least one end, and hollow sleeve having corresponding internal threading on both ends. The internal threading of the sleeve on each end terminates in an annular seat which extends radially inwardly and axially toward its corresponding end of the sleeve, and thus has a frustoconical shape. The end surface of each of the threaded ends of the pair of tubes is correspondingly shaped. The threading on the sleeve and pair of tubes is so configured that when the sleeve and tubes are interassembled the crest of the internal threading of the sleeve will contact the root of the external threading on the tubes, whereas the crest of the external threading on the tubes will be spaced from the root of the internal threading on the sleeve.

    Abstract: A hold down device is provided using a drive knob having a clutch therein which turns a drive shaft for moving a pawl shaft in and out with respect to the drive shaft. A pawl on the end of the pawl shaft is provided with a cam-like surface which engages a cam-like aperture in a pawl receptacle. The pawl shaft has a cam follower which rides within a cam surface in a cam bracket that surrounds the shaft. Under the urging of a spring, the position of the pawl is controlled from its fully extended, unlocked position to a pre-capture position where the pawl is oriented at approximately 45.degree. to an aperture within the pawl receptacle. Insertion of the pawl into the pawl receptacle forces the pawl to rotate an additional 45.degree. against the urging of the spring. After full insertion of the pawl into the receptacle, the pawl rotates back to its 45.degree. position where it is captured therein.
